True Random Number Generator Thesis
True Random Number Generator Thesis
From comprehending the underlying theories to conducting rigorous experiments and interpreting
results, every step demands meticulous attention to detail. Moreover, staying updated with the latest
advancements in the field adds another layer of complexity to the task.
By entrusting your thesis to us, you can alleviate the stress and uncertainty associated with the
writing process. We'll work closely with you to understand your requirements, conduct thorough
research, and craft a compelling thesis that meets the highest academic standards.
With our assistance, you can rest assured that your thesis will be meticulously researched, impeccably
written, and delivered within your specified timeframe. Don't let the complexities of True Random
Number Generator overwhelm you. Trust ⇒ HelpWriting.net ⇔ to help you navigate through the
intricacies of thesis writing with ease.
Order your thesis from ⇒ HelpWriting.net ⇔ today and take the first step towards academic
success!
So just install the latest version of IE and the UrlMon library gets installed automatically. If I don't
like EAGLE, I'll probably try KiCAD again. In this talk. What are PRNGs (pseudo-random number
generators). Algorithm to generate independent, identically distributed draws from the continuous
UNIF (0, 1) distribution These are called random numbers in simulation Basis for generating
observations from all other distributions and random processes. Aleksandar Milenkovic The LaCASA
Laboratory Electrical and Computer Engineering Department The University of Alabama in
Huntsville Overview. Response, feedback. Total, pattern, continuity, seasonal. I checked, and there
are a few parts left on Digi-Key. For example, the computer could measure the radioactive decay of
an atom. You can find his latest freeware, open source projects and articles on his website. We
generally group the random numbers computers generate into two types, depending on how they’re
generated: “True” random numbers and pseudo-random numbers. Let’s declare two categories of
random number generators. Automation Ops Series: Session 1 - Introduction and setup DevOps for
UiPath p. Jim Tomcik, Rajat Prakash, Gwen Barriac, Arak Sutivong. Agenda. Traffic Models and
Mixes Simulation Methodology Phase 1 vs. Result is integers between 1 and 30 To get U(0,1), divide
by m (31). V1 returns as first U(0,1) variate,first LCG replaces its Ith. According to quantum theory,
there’s no way to know for sure when radioactive decay will occur, so this is essentially “pure
randomness” from the universe. Sequence of independent random numbers with a specified
distribution such as uniform distribution (equally probable) Tippett 1927 published a table of 40,000
random digits. The ability to predict and adjust the noise signal level with the resistor assures that the
resistor is being measured, not voltage or current noise in the opamp, or some interfering signal.
Length with in which the Ui’s increase monotonically Such. How does the computer generate
observations from various distributions specified after input analysis. The application certainly
rounds the numbers to the neccessary range. Designing enough shielding and ripple reduction for
PWMs with inductors in low-noise circuits requires a lot of design and testing. Additional points to
the article are: - The software is difficult to test, because you don't control the inputs from
random.org. - That's difficult to repeat the experiment, because you have to keep complete sequence
of random numbers, and not only the generator seed. - The random.org declares the sequence of
numbers as random. Two steps Random-number generation Get a sequence of random numbers
distributed uniformly between 0 and 1 Random- variate generation. The noise calculation will also
help you understand oscilloscope measurements and communication receiver architectures. We then
really need to analyze God's brain and thinking patterns, because that's where the real generation
algorithm will lie. Without a subpoena, voluntary compliance on the part of your Internet Service
Provider, or additional records from a third party, information stored or retrieved for this purpose
alone cannot usually be used to identify you. I have had good first-pass results with switched
capacitor circuits in previous designs. Oscilloscopes have a wide bandwidth, which means that they
have a relatively high noise level. Product EvaluationITSEC, TCSEC, CC, etc.Expensive (time.
Hierarchical Criteria Model (classical model by Bennett, 1976). In this talk. What are PRNGs
(pseudo-random number generators). You need to choose 5 numbers from a pool of 1 to 49 without
duplicates for each ticket and you want to play 10 tickets.Cryptography requires numbers that
attackers can’t guess. Algorithm to generate independent, identically distributed draws from the
continuous UNIF (0, 1) distribution These are called random numbers in simulation Basis for
generating observations from all other distributions and random processes. MSN Messenger. Net
Meeting. Chat. Vchat. WinChat. WinPopUP. Yahoo Messenger. Lotus. Instant. Uses a non
deterministic source to produce randomness. Based on: A Test of Randomness Based on the
Consecutive Distance Between Random Number Pairs By: Matthew J. That's where it becomes a
matter of theology. --- All that said, I think it's a great article. -Blake. Although I haven't
documented this yet, I have kept track of the supply ripple as part of the design process. I checked,
and there are a few parts left on Digi-Key. The URLDownloadToCacheFile returns the filename of
the cached file. It will free allocated memory and loaded libraries. History. Andy Wang CIS 5930-03
Computer Systems Performance Analysis. Generate one or more random numbers within a range that
you define. Speaker: H.M. Liang. Background. Why random number is necessary. We want to
generate these numbers in a very unpredictable way so attackers can’t guess them. They are often
designed to provide a random byte or word, or a floating point number uniformly distributed
between 0 and 1. Random numbers should have a uniform distribution across a range of values.
Generalization of Chi-square test to higher dimension. But it would be nice if you mention me
(Dominik Reichl) somewhere in the docs of your application:-) But because it is completely free,
there also is no warranty of any kind. He is interested in almost everything that has to do with
computing; his special interests are security, cryptography and data compression. Result is integers
between 1 and 30 To get U(0,1), divide by m (31). Learning objective: Use a random number
generator. Packages. Before we proceed it is worth mentioning packages. Algorithm to generate
independent, identically distributed draws from the continuous UNIF (0, 1) distribution These are
called random numbers in simulation Basis for generating observations from all other distributions
and random processes. How do you know if your random number streams are good. The benefit
from this design will come from it being incorporated into other products to make them more secure.
Topics Covered. The importance of Web Pages Evaluation Five evaluation criteria apply to Web
Pages. Steps in Segmentation, Targeting, and Positioning. 6. Develop Marketing Mix for Each Target
Segment. The applicant has to give clear proof that the entropy of the internal random numbers is
sufficiently large, taking into account the mathematical postprocessing on basis of the empirical
properties of the digitized noise signal sequence.
Also, there's nothing original about the class - you're just connecting to a web server to download
some info. Big deal. This article just adds to the noise level that makes good stuff so hard to find on
CodeProject nowadays. Physical needs. Self-actualization. Ego (esteem) needs. Social needs.
Security (safety) needs. Geography 570 B. Klinkenberg. Roadmap. Outline: Introduction Definitions
Multi-criteria evaluation (MCE) Principles of MCE Example: MEC Multi-objective land allocation
(MOLA) Example. The RTL version allows its integration into new chip designs with little extra cost
and minimal area overhead. Pseudo-random number generators are functions that compute random-
looking sequences of numbers. If this part was installed in the random number generator, there would
not be an easy way to know that the numbers were not random. Boaz Barak, Ronen Shaltiel, Eran
Tromer Weizmann Institute, Israel. Andy Wang CIS 5930-03 Computer Systems Performance
Analysis. The applicant has to give clear proof that the entropy of the internal random numbers is
sufficiently large, taking into account the mathematical postprocessing on basis of the empirical
properties of the digitized noise signal sequence. Aleksandar Milenkovic The LaCASA Laboratory
Electrical and Computer Engineering Department The University of Alabama in Huntsville
Overview. By Yaohang Li, Ph.D. Review. Last Class Variance Reduction This Class Random
Number Generation Uniform Distribution Non-uniform Distribution Random Number Generation
Assignment 3 Next Class Quasi-Monte Carlo. The true random numbers are generated using
atmospheric noise. Hierarchical Criteria Model (classical model by Bennett, 1976). Required Add-
Ins. Where to find. Features. Distribution. Example. Observation You don’t get out what you put in.
Designing a secured audio based key generator for cryptographic symmetric key. Nowhere else. But
then again, is nature truly random. V1 returns as first U(0,1) variate,first LCG replaces its Ith. In a
similar light, we ourselves are the true source of random numbers. Comparative analysis of efficiency
of fibonacci random number generator algor. Somewhere in the world there is a machine language
programmer waiting for that damned assembly language fad to pass. - Stan Shanon. Generator to be
portable i.e produce the number up to. I checked, and there are a few parts left on Digi-Key. After
that, the next version of the design will turn the random bit stream into USB format so that the noise
generator can be used as a peripheral. Random number generators are used to create seed values (or
starting values) from. The purpose of the project is to create random numbers that are verifiable based
on physics, not a trust relationship. Intrusion Hackers, malicious invasion, disgruntled employees
Function Inaccurate data. Random numbers are a necessary ingredient in the larger problem of
cryptography. Random numbers are useful for a variety of purposes. Learn how low noise design
from this circuit, and leverage it for sensor applications. All moving electric charges create magnetic
fields This magnetic field is separate from, and in addition to, the electric field associated with these
charges.
Introduce the subsequent testing for randomness: Frequency test Autocorrelation test. Seed and
distribution Random number generator is controlled by seed and distribution In NS-2, different table
is generated if seed is set to 0. TCL. Create a random number generator. And this isn't too hard with
DNS cache poisoning etc. Right now I am using wide traces and relatively large (0805) resistors to
make rework easier. Are Human-generated Demonstrations Necessary for In-context Learning.
Comparative analysis of efficiency of fibonacci random number generator algor. Although I haven't
documented this yet, I have kept track of the supply ripple as part of the design process. In Signal
Processing, this is known as Anti-Aliasing. How CTrueRandom works CTrueRandom uses the
online service provided by random.org (thanks random.org!). Random.org is an online true random
number generation service. Jason Stredwick. Motivations. Original desire for this course was to learn
about random number generators (RNGs) What RNG options are available. Intrusion Hackers,
malicious invasion, disgruntled employees Function Inaccurate data. When the real phenomena are
affected by unpredictable processes, such as radio noise or day-to-day weather, these processes must
be simulated using random numbers. Frequency test (Uniformity) Uses the chi-square test to
compare the distribution of the set of numbers generated to a uniform distribution.Autocorrelation
test (Independence) Tests the correlation bet. Are we any more able to predict the output from the
complex system that produces 'noise' in a modern computer. Results would sometimes be collected
and distributed as random number tables. The relevant property is the increase of entropy per random
bit. I first learned about challenges with random numbers when debugging problems in a Monte-
Carlo circuit simulation that used a similar approach. Intel RNG reduces the coupled component by
subtract the. Based upon specific mathematical algorithms Which are repeatable and sequential.
Random. Truly Random Exhibiting true randomness Pseudorandom Appearance of randomness but
having a specific repeatable pattern Quasi-random. According to quantum theory, there’s no way to
know for sure when radioactive decay will occur, so this is essentially “pure randomness” from the
universe. Intrusion Hackers, malicious invasion, disgruntled employees Function Inaccurate data. I
am not able to see any advantages of your method yet. Benny Pinkas, University of Haifa Zvi
Gutterman, Leo Dorrendorf, Tzachy Reinman Hebrew University. Early RNG’s. Dice Forerunners
were marked disks or bones, used for betting games Earliest six-sided dice date from around 2750
B.C. Found in both northern Iraq and India. Ahmet Duran CISC 879. Outline. Random Numbers
Why To Prefer Pseudo- Random Numbers Application Areas The Linear Congruential Generators
Period of Linear Congruential Sequence Approaches to the Generation of Random Numbers on
Parallel Computers. For example, just collect some random-looking data (tick count, cpu usage,
mouse position, keypresses), use a hash like SHA-1, and hash the data with an incrementing counter
until you have generated enough bytes. But it would be nice if you mention me (Dominik Reichl)
somewhere in the docs of your application:-) But because it is completely free, there also is no
warranty of any kind. This irrevocably ended their rights to it, and the circuit can be freely copied.
For encryption key use, the more randomness the better, as that will translate into. Location in V with
the next U and second LCG randomly.
U’s and then statistically examined to see the result to. In this talk. What are PRNGs (pseudo-
random number generators). Random Number, R i, must be independently drawn from a uniform
distribution with pdf: Two important statistical properties: Uniformity Independence. U(0,1). Figure:
pdf for random numbers. Choose the number of sets and how many numbers to choose for each
set.If you set min of 1 and max of 100 your range will include all numbers from 1 to 100 including 1
and 100. These generators are called cryptographic,operate directly. Third, Random.org is NOT
reliable. It could be shut down, hacked, DDOSed, the owner could go mad or some students at the
Trinity College could pull a prank; FREE web services are not meant for serious stuff like what one
would need a true random number generator for. For most cases this is sufficient, but some
applications need numbers that are really random. Does the project remedy, mitigate or avert direct
and imminent physical harm or threats (whether violence, disease, or deprivation) to affected people
within a short time span? (If yes, 2 points). Big mistake, that. And if something is important for
security, chances are it might not be connected to the Internet, or be behind a firewall. True random
numbers are, in contrast to numbers generated by a pseudo-random number generator (PRNG), really
random, i.e. there are no patterns and they cannot be predicted. What if the input data set is small or
unavailable. But I have thrown out my paper copy of the Pink Book. PIN without duplicates
Randomize one set of numbers. Sequence of independent random numbers with a specified
distribution such as uniform distribution (equally probable) Tippett 1927 published a table of 40,000
random digits. MSN Messenger. Net Meeting. Chat. Vchat. WinChat. WinPopUP. Yahoo Messenger.
Lotus. Instant. We generally group the random numbers computers generate into two types,
depending on how they’re generated: “True” random numbers and pseudo-random numbers. Dev
Dives: Leverage APIs and Gen AI to power automations for RPA and software. What will the user
think when his firewall pops up a warning that SomeSecurityApp.exe is trying to access the Internet.
However, if I do get it to work, it will prove that I can design low-noise circuits with a single supply.
Ahmet Duran CISC 879. Outline. Random Numbers Why To Prefer Pseudo- Random Numbers
Application Areas The Linear Congruential Generators Period of Linear Congruential Sequence
Approaches to the Generation of Random Numbers on Parallel Computers. Required Add-Ins. Where
to find. Features. Distribution. Example. Observation You don’t get out what you put in. I wrote
code to send the random bits out the RS-232 port, which I connected to an HP-735 workstation. The
purpose of the random number generator is to create a well-known amount of randomness that is
based on well-characterized and understood physical processes. I don't know where the board is now,
but I might be able to find it and post a picture. Early RNG’s. Dice Forerunners were marked disks
or bones, used for betting games Earliest six-sided dice date from around 2750 B.C. Found in both
northern Iraq and India. We want to generate these numbers in a very unpredictable way so attackers
can’t guess them. After you learn how to do it, many circuits can be solved approximately and
intuitively by inspection, much like simple voltage divider or opamp circuits. Randomness is also an
essential part of optimal strategies in the theory of games. Introduce the subsequent testing for
randomness: Frequency test Autocorrelation test. But it would be nice if you mention me (Dominik
Reichl) somewhere in the docs of your application:-) But because it is completely free, there also is
no warranty of any kind.
Random Number Generators are important in the data center because of their role in cryptography.
TRNG’s draw from the randomness of some accessible physical phenomena for. Comparative
analysis of efficiency of fibonacci random number generator algor. Aleksandar Milenkovic The
LaCASA Laboratory Electrical and Computer Engineering Department The University of Alabama
in Huntsville Overview. The EAGLE files are there under revision control, along with any firmware
and application software. The noise level is 21uV RMS. The circuit amplifies and limits the noise
signal to a 1 bit logic level. The RTL version allows its integration into new chip designs with little
extra cost and minimal area overhead. Although I haven't documented this yet, I have kept track of
the supply ripple as part of the design process. Big mistake, that. And if something is important for
security, chances are it might not be connected to the Internet, or be behind a firewall. Randomness
is also an essential part of optimal strategies in the theory of games. When the real phenomena are
affected by unpredictable processes, such as radio noise or day-to-day weather, these processes must
be simulated using random numbers. The true random numbers are generated using atmospheric
noise. If in doubt please contact the author via the discussion board below. To generate a “true”
random number, the computer measures some type of physical phenomenon that takes place outside
of the computer. We want to generate these numbers in a very unpredictable way so attackers can’t
guess them. Oscilloscopes have a wide bandwidth, which means that they have a relatively high
noise level. A common view of the Federation that all its participants agree to support. Based upon
specific mathematical algorithms Which are repeatable and sequential. Random. Truly Random
Exhibiting true randomness Pseudorandom Appearance of randomness but having a specific
repeatable pattern Quasi-random. I'll give it the lowest possible rating now, and hope for it to go
away soon. Examine the Ui sequence for unbroken sequence of maximal. Jesse Guss David Levitt
Sirisha Pillalamarri Matt Russo Dimtriy Solmonov. All moving electric charges create magnetic fields
This magnetic field is separate from, and in addition to, the electric field associated with these
charges. Random numbers are useful for a variety of purposes. Duggan, John H. Drew, Lawrence M.
Leemis. Presented By: Sarah Daugherty MSIM 852 Fall 2007. For example, an experiment might
collect X-rays from an astronomical source and then analyze the result for periodic signals. Date:
2012-09-17. Authors:. Outline. Putting Trust in Devices Conventional Approach Exploiting
“physical” device properties Secure Key Storage via PUFs Main Idea Reliability Randomness
Instantiations. Should be IID random vectors distributed uniformly on the d. Which random numbers
should be tested? (I) Example: linear feedback shift register worst case scenario: total breakdown of
the noise sorce Which random numbers should be tested? (II) Example (continued): Statistical
blackbox tests applied on the internal random numbers will not detect a total breakdown of the noise
source (unless the linear complexity profile is tested). The noise calculation will also help you
understand oscilloscope measurements and communication receiver architectures. This could
potentially leak information about the random bits being created.